Discover cheap things to do in Ponchatoula
Ponchatoula, Louisiana, is a charming town that offers an array of budget-friendly activities for the discerning traveller. Begin your adventure at the Ponchatoula Strawberry Festival, typically held in April, where you can indulge in delicious strawberry-themed treats and enjoy live music—all for free! The historic downtown area features quaint shops and boutiques, perfect for a leisurely stroll; many establishments offer unique local crafts, ensuring you leave with a special memento without breaking the bank. Nature lovers will appreciate the nearby Tickfaw State Park, where you can explore scenic trails or have a picnic by the water, providing a fantastic way to soak in the area's natural beauty at no cost. Additionally, art enthusiasts can visit the local art galleries showcasing the works of regional artists, often hosting free openings and events.
